Rigetti Computing Inc vs Tractor Supply Co — how do they compare? Rigetti Computing Inc trades at $15.34 (market cap $5.28B), while Tractor Supply Co trades at $33.99 (market cap $18.39B). The key difference: Tractor Supply Co is far larger — about 3.5× Rigetti Computing Inc's market cap, and Tractor Supply Co pays a 2.72% dividend while Rigetti Computing Inc pays none. About Rigetti Computing Inc

Rigetti Computing, Inc. is a pioneer in quantum computing, focusing on developing and deploying quantum-classical computing systems. The company designs and fabricates superconducting quantum processors and integrates them with a full-stack software and control platform. Rigetti offers access to its quantum computers through the cloud, aiming to solve complex computational problems that are intractable for classical computers, with applications in finance, chemistry, and machine learning.

About Tractor Supply Co

Tractor Supply is the largest operator of retail farm and ranch stores in the United States. The company targets recreational farmers and ranchers and has little exposure to commercial and industrial farm operations. Currently, the company operates 2,016 of its namesake banners in 49 states and 178 Petsense stores. Stores are typically located in towns outside of urban areas and in rural communities. In fiscal 2021, revenue consisted primarily of livestock and pet (47%), hardware, tools, and truck (21%), and seasonal gift and toy (21%).
